**Guest Wi-Fi desk — the basics**

If your team has visitors at Larkspur House, point them to the little guest Wi-Fi desk at reception (the one with the ferns). Petra or whoever's on shift will sign them in, print a day pass, and hand out the network details — don't share your own login, ever. Assistants booking meeting rooms for externals should flag Wi-Fi needs a day ahead so the desk isn't swamped. When collecting passes on a guest's behalf, quote the code below at the desk.

staff pass of badup-kawig = bdg-TYN-3

Context: Ardenfell line margins slipped three points over two quarters. Drivers: input steel costs, aggressive discounting at the Westmoor branch, and a stale price book. Proposal: uplift list prices four percent, tighten discount authority to regional level, sunset the two lowest-margin SKUs. Risk: volume loss at Halverton accounts, estimated under two percent. Decision requested at Thursday's review. Modelling assumptions are in the appendix pack. The commercial reasoning leadership wants kept close is noted directly below.

board note of tajop-yajof: The finance team signed off on a budget of $77.6 million for Project Pramir.

Quarterly Planning Note — Q3

To the board: renegotiation of the Marwick Quay lease is underway. Landlord Bellgrave Estates has signalled openness to a five-year extension at a 9% reduction if we commit by quarter-end. Alternative premises at Corrin Fields remain a fallback. Decision required at the September session. Implications for our wider plans appear in the confidential note below.

management briefing: Only 7 of the 100 pilot accounts renewed Zorath, so a churn review is set for April 15.

Handover — snapshot tests (Quillbox UI)

Snapshot coverage for Quillbox components sits around 70%. Flaky ones are the date picker and toast stack — animation timing. Freeze clocks before rendering. Regenerate snapshots only on intentional visual changes, and note it in the PR. The renderer harness pulls its settings from the service config, which currently reads as follows.

deployment values, badug-yadup:
[aldmir]
port = 4000
region = west-1
host = aldmir.halixlabs.example
team = kelax
timeout_ms = 2000
retries = 5